Use of cyanide heap leaching has steadily increased due to its low cost for recovering gold and silver. Northern Nevada was the site of the first small-scale commercial cyanide heap-leach operation by the Carlin Gold Mining Company in the late 1960s (Hiskey, 1985). Cyanide process which is also known as the Macarthur-forest process is widely used in extracting gold or silver from the ores by dissolving them in a dilute solution of potassium cyanide or sodium cyanide. This process was introduced in the year 1887 by Scottish chemists named Robert W. Forrest, John S. MacArthur, and William Forrest.

Heap leaching: In the open, cyanide solution is sprayed over huge heaps of crushed ore spread atop giant collection pads. The cyanide dissolves the gold from the ore into the solution as it trickles through the heap. The pad collects the now metal-impregnated solution which is stripped of gold and resprayed on the heap until the ore is depleted.

Through reaction with the ore, the cyanide leaching solution, typically sodium or potassium cyanide, forms an aqueous solution of a cyanide-gold complex.¹ The activated carbon is then mixed with the pregnant leaching solution. Here, the gold is adsorbed onto the surface of the activated carbon, now considered loaded.

Various early-stage technologies for cyanide-free gold leaching has emerged over the years. Examples include leaching processes that utilize thiosulfate, thiourea, halides (such as iodine, bromide and chloride). The reactions that take place during the dissolution of gold in cyanide solutions under normal conditions have been fairly definitely established. Most agree that the overall cyanide equation for leaching and cyanidation of gold is as follows: 4 Au + 8 NaCN + O2 + 2 H20 = 4 NaAu (CN)2 + 4 NaOH Cyanide Leaching Chemistry

Most cyanide leaching is carried out at a alkaline pH of between 10 and 11, depending upon lab testing of individual ores and the optimum leaching/chemical use rates. The cyanide solution strength is also important in leaching gold, with the typical range of solution being in the 0.02% -0.05% NaCN.

There are two principal methods of using cyanide solution to extract gold from ore. In vat leaching, it is mixed with crushed rock in large enclosed vats where gold adheres chemically to pieces of added carbon. When the spent ore (tailings) and cyanide are sluiced to a mill-tailings pond, the carbon is retained.
